What are the benefits of pure milk for fetuses

  During pregnancy, expectant mothers often hear advice from many people that they should drink a glass of milk every day. However, there are several types of milk, including pure milk, high calcium milk, skim milk, whole milk, and yogurt. Therefore, some expectant mothers want to know what benefits pure milk has for the fetus?

  

What are the benefits of pure milk for fetuses1

  Expectant mothers can drink pure milk during pregnancy because pure milk is rich in nutrients and contains high-quality protein that can enhance the fetus's physical fitness and improve immunity. After the fetus is born, it can effectively resist the invasion of external pathogens and reduce the occurrence of diseases. Pure milk also has a very high calcium content, which can promote the growth and development of the fetus's bones and teeth.

  The lecithin substance in pure milk is the main substance in the myelin sheath of the brain. Pregnant women who drink pure milk can supplement enough lecithin, which is beneficial for the development of the fetus's brain and nerves, as well as improving the fetus's memory ability in the future. Vitamin A plays a key role in the fetus's visual development and prevents night blindness.

  Pure milk contains various vitamin substances. Vitamin B12 is one of the important substances for the development of fetal brain cells. Vitamin E can prevent multiple congenital malformations such as anencephaly, cleft lip, spinal curvature, and syndactyly. Vitamin C has a good promoting effect on the growth and development of fetal bones and teeth, the improvement of the hematopoietic system, and the maintenance of the body's resistance.
